Subject[PATCH] regulator: simplify locking
Simplify regulator locking by removing locking around locking. rdev->ref
is now accessed only when the lock is taken. The code still smells fishy,
but now its obvious why.

Fixes: f8702f9e4aa7 ("regulator: core: Use ww_mutex for regulators locking")
Signed-off-by: Michał Mirosław <mirq-linux@rere.qmqm.pl>
